The RAZR V3m can perhaps serve as your second set of eyes to the outside world. It has a built-digital camera that can take still photos and videos, which can be sent via multimedia message service (MMS) to anyone on the planet. For a handheld device, it has an impressive LCD screen which can display videos, movie clips, news, weather, and even GPS data.

Now, who doesn’t want to listen to nice sounds? The V3m can download and store hundreds of songs in mp3 or WMA format. You can play them back anytime with included speaker headsets. If you’re into downloading massive numbers of songs, then the 30MB internal memory can be expanded with a 1GB micro-SD card, sold separately.

With the RAZR V3m, you can play all your favorite games without carrying all the extra game cartridges. It comes ready with Tetris and Pac-Man, and with the high speed internet capability, you can download hundreds of other video games online. Other applications such as photo editors and albums are also available for download.
